Abstract

The invention relates to the technical field of data processing, in particular to an operation method, an operation device, electronic equipment and a readable storage medium. The method comprises the following steps: acquiring source data; sequentially loading the source data into N data tables; wherein N is a positive integer greater than 1; in the source data loading process, executing target aggregation operation on the Mth data table meeting preset conditions; wherein M is a positive integer less than or equal to N. The application provides an operation scheme, and the operation efficiency of source data with large data volume is improved.

Background
The analysis and calculation are carried out after batch processing is carried out on the account entry, account checking and statistical report data which are required to be carried out at the end of each transaction day in the financial industry, but the current business batch processing process in the financial industry has the characteristics of large data processing amount, long time consumption, automatic execution, periodic execution and the like. Particularly, when the system needs to load external source data and then perform aggregation operation processing, the problem caused by the batch processing is more serious because the current processing mode is to load the external source data into the existing database and perform aggregation operation on all the data after the data is loaded, so that the aggregation operation on all the data needs to be performed after all the data is loaded, if the data size is large, the loading and running time is long, and the efficiency of the business batch processing and analysis operation is low.

To more clearly describe the technical solutions of the present application, some concepts, terms or devices that the following embodiments may relate to are described below to help understand the operation schemes disclosed in the present application:
batch processing of data refers to a calculation process in which a system periodically and automatically performs business processing and analysis on large batches of data.
The aggregation operation of data mainly refers to a grouping aggregation function in the SQL language. The grouping aggregation function mainly includes sum, count, max, min, avg, and these functions can calculate the corresponding value of each grouping according to the grouping usage.

Fig. 1 shows a schematic flowchart of an operation provided in an emb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 1, the method mainly includes:
s101, acquiring source data;
s102, sequentially loading the source data into N data tables; wherein N is a positive integer greater than 1;
in an optional embodiment of the present application, while obtaining the source data, the method further includes:
and acquiring the storage capacity of the source data, namely the size of a source data file, and creating N (fragment) data tables in a database according to the storage capacity of the source data. For example, 1000 pieces of source data, and if one data table segment is configured to store 200 pieces of data, 5 data tables need to be created. Creating a data table in the SQl query-capable database to complete the loading of source data as described herein.
S103, in the source data loading process, executing target aggregation operation on the Mth data table meeting preset conditions; wherein M is a positive integer less than or equal to N.
Optionally, the mth data table satisfying the preset condition includes: and marking the Mth data table as a loaded data table when the data quantity loaded in the Mth data table meets a preset threshold value. Or when M is equal to N, the Nth table can be marked with the loaded data table as long as the source data is loaded completely.
In this embodiment of the present application, in the loading process, when a certain data table, for example, the mth loaded data reaches a preset data amount threshold (for example, 200 ten thousand pieces of data mentioned in the above example), the current mth fragmented data table is stopped from being loaded and marked as having been loaded, and then the (M + 1) th data table is created again to place the data being loaded and the loading process is continued. The source data loading step is repeated until all the source data are loaded. Optionally, the target aggregation operation comprises at least one of: sum, count, max, min, avg, which are used in conjunction with group by to calculate the corresponding value for each table. Further, the result of the aggregation operation on the mth data table is placed into the aggregation operation intermediate table. According to the requirements of the original aggregation operation in the prior art, such as sum (), count (), avg (), max (), and min (), the same operator is used for the mth data table as the original aggregation operation, and if sum () operation is required to be used for data loaded in the mth database during the original overall operation, sum () operation is also used for the data of the mth data table in the present application. Therefore, when the data loading of a new data fragment table is completed, the aggregation operation is continuously performed on the data fragment table which is just loaded while the data is loaded.
In a specific embodiment, after performing the target aggregation operation on the mth data table satisfying the preset condition, the method further includes:
the result of the target aggregation operation performed by the mth data table is stored in the intermediate table, that is, after each data table is loaded, the operation is performed, and then the operation result of each data table is stored in an independent intermediate table, so that N operation results are stored in the intermediate table. Further, a unified target gather operation is performed again on the intermediate table at the end. In an alternative embodiment, if each loaded data table is subjected to aggregation operation according to a determined dimension, the data loading sequence is loaded according to the dimension and placed in the same data table, for example, if people gather, the data loading sequence is sorted according to people, that is, data of the same person is only placed in the same data table, then a second aggregation operation for the intermediate table may not be needed, and the result of the first operation stored in the intermediate table is correct.
To verify that the operation is correct for the N sliced data tables. The specific implementation process is as follows: according to the original requirement of aggregation operation, in the subsequent data processing, the summary operation needs to be performed on the existing aggregation operation result table again to complete the original logic. If the original aggregation operation is sum (), avg (), max (), and min (), the same summary operation is performed again; if the original aggregation operation is a count, the subsequent operation uses sum (), because the first count is equivalent to that the count is performed once for each fragment of the original large table data, and finally, the count result of each fragment needs to be sum in order to obtain the count after the last group by.
According to the embodiment of the application, the data are loaded in a fragmentation mode, the data loading and the data processing are processed in parallel in the whole data loading process, the consistency of data operation logic is guaranteed through final summary operation, and the whole operation efficiency of the whole data operation is improved.
